Multi-room smart mapping

The majority of mop and vacuum robots have a mapping feature that lets the user create an interactive map of their home. The map can help the robot avoid obstacles and Robots That Vacuum and Mop clean floors with ease. The map feature is especially useful in large houses where furniture could be a challenge for robots to navigate.

Most robotic vacuum and mop cleaners are able to be connected with an app that lets you save maps, create cleaning schedules, or select cleaning options. The app also provides live information on how the device is doing, including the amount of cleaning it has done and what floor surfaces it has covered. It will also inform you the time when your battery is low.

To begin an entirely new mapping session you must bring the robot to the space that needs to be mapped. It is recommended to prepare the area by removing any clutter, moving out loose objects or furniture and secure cables. It is also an excellent idea to improve and optimize the room layout if possible.

Some robots have a self-emptying dock that can be used to store dirty or wet mopping pads until they have to be changed. Some models have separate tanks of water, and require the user refill and change their cleaning pad on a regular schedule. The best vacuums and mopping machines automatically dry and wash the pads, but they are generally expensive.

Virtual walls, also known as no-go zones can improve the capabilities of mapping robots mop. The no-go zones block the robot from entering specific areas of the house, and can be adjusted as needed. The virtual wall is a great way to protect areas that contain fragile items from accidental damage.

You can alter the Smart Map at any moment by selecting the room labels, room dividers, or zones. You can also rename the rooms, or alter the map's orientation.

You can alter the behaviour of your robotic cleaner using the Smart Map feature. This lets you set up different cleaning modes for each room. You can also define the direction of cleaning that the robot vacuum and mop will follow.

Automatic accessory replacement

Many robot mop and vacuum combos have pads that must be removed, cleaned (if the manufacturer permits it) and dried in between uses. These pads are prone to harboring bacteria and can remain wet for a long time leading to unpleasant odors. It is essential that a robotic mop with a vacuum function has a clean pad in use to avoid these issues.

The top vacuum cleaners come with an automatic accessory replacement capability and will notify you to clean or replace an unclean one. These can save you time and prevent you from running low on clean new pads at the worst time.

In our tests, a machine that can automatically remove its own cleaning pad from the base and clean it could earn up to two bonus points in our scoring system as long as it also returns its dirty pad back to its dock after cleaning. This is the only way for a mop and vacuum robot vacuum that vacuums and mops to earn all 2 points for this scoring component. We believe it's an essential feature for those who intend to use their robot regularly.

We also consider how well a robot vacuums best performs when it's cleaning carpets. Its ability to raise its mop pads up high enough to avoid getting the carpet wet is crucial especially in homes with thick, plush carpets. We test on a specially designed surface that has different levels and types of dirt. The best performers are the ones that can reach all the nooks without overworking the motor.

The base station of a robot vacuum mop needs to be able to dispense dirty water, refill its water tank automatically using cleaner and clean its brush. Some of the most sophisticated robots have bases which can accomplish all of this, in addition to providing detergent and changing mop pads in a timely manner during cleaning. Some have sensors that can detect spills and stains and can discern between floors, so they will not have to mop your Persian rug.

The top vacuum and mop robots are equipped with base stations that can be controlled via an app. They also offer many other features that are smart, such as timers, cleaning programs that are multi-faceted, and cameras. They can be configured to clean a room, zone, or spot, and some are also programmable with voice control.

Easy cleaning

Mopping is the best way to get rid of tough stains from vinyl, tile and other hardwood surfaces. Many robots that also vacuums are also able to mop, which saves time and effort.

To do this, all robot mops pass a pad with cleaning solution over floors, but the top models also have a rotating mop head and apply a consistent pressure for more thorough scrub. They also adjust the level of water according to the floor type and have an option that applies more pressure to floors made of tile than wood floors. ECOVACS Mopbots include sensors that can detect sizes of stain. The water level is then adjusted accordingly.

Other advanced features include mapping capabilities that help guide the robot through your home and obstacle avoidance. These kinds of technologies employ technology similar to that used by self-driving cars to create maps of rooms and to identify and avoid furniture, cords, and pet waste. You can also remotely control your robot and define virtual boundaries for areas that you do not want it to enter, such as bedrooms when kids are asleep, or work spaces when you're working from home.

When choosing a robot, you should also take into consideration the ease of installation and maintenance. Choose a model that automatically empties the dust bin into a bigger bag that will need to be empty every 30 days or more, as well as one that cleans or discards its own mops and fills its own water tank.

Another factor to take into consideration is the battery's life. The majority of robot vacuums and mop combos are powered by rechargeable batteries, which are prone to depleting in the middle of an operation. If the power goes out, a good model will return to its docking stations to recharge and then continue where it began. Some docks are multi-functional and can empty the dustbin, refill the water tank and even clean or replace the mop pads as well, saving you from having to do it manually. Also, choose one that is able to change between modes without your intervention, which is ideal for when you have guests over or you need to clean your floors quickly.
